    I was wondering what some of your favorite, durable gear is. Gear that lasts for an entire thru-hike and is ready for more. Obviously shoes and socks wouldn’t make the cut. What do you have?

    I haven’t done a thru-hike in recent times, but over time I have that sort of use and have observed friends experiences:

    Good:

    • Pretty much any cookware/stoves you choice… MLD 850/UL Caldera
    • any high quality down bag / quilt… NunatukUSA Ghost quilt
    • any of the high quality, aluminum case, headlamps…  zebralight H51
    • Nylon Hiking Pants (if you are stay on trail)
    • Tilley Hats… LT6
    • Fleece

    Bad:

    • Trail Runners… 400-800 miles
    • Most socks… Injinji Tetratsok terrible durable (though I love them), darn tough can make it if you are careful trimming toenails
    • Umber-light shells, or down/synthetic pieces with light shells

    Depends

    • Gossamer Gear Gorilla… certainly know people who have done multiple thru with GG packs.  On trail no problem.  If you are doing a lot off trail bushwhacking, would want something more durable.

    Above items have been my goto gear for the last 9+ years.
